Transaction e4d489df97ffd26a396b7ffe680ed971e743d160dbbfde018ddb54410df53b43
1 Input
2 Outputs
- e4d489df97ffd26a396b7ffe680ed971e743d160dbbfde018ddb54410df53b43:0
- e4d489df97ffd26a396b7ffe680ed971e743d160dbbfde018ddb54410df53b43:1
value 2432667
address 1Z6Hv1ZP9cMLbnVro9CCv8FjZ6J3MggpK
value 9950000
address 17oWzNeRG84TF6iygUd6Xun4McGWeim4dd